PHP ile Barkod ve Etiket Yazdırma Scriptleri

Furko

Astsubay Başçavuş
Admin
Katılım
24 Kasım 2025
Mesajlar
982
Reaksiyon puanı
56
PHP ile barkod ve etiket yazdırma işlemi, birçok işletmenin günlük iş akışında önemli bir yer tutar. Barkodlar, ürünlerin takibini kolaylaştırırken, etiketler de ürün bilgilerini düzenli bir şekilde sunar. PHP’yi kullanarak bu işlemleri gerçekleştirmek, oldukça kapsamlı bir yaklaşım gerektirir. Öncelikle, barkod oluşturmak için bir kütüphaneye ihtiyaç duyulacaktır. Örneğin, "Barcode Generator" adlı bir kütüphane kullanarak, çeşitli barkod formatlarını kolayca oluşturabilirsiniz. Bu kütüphane, farklı barkod türlerini destekler; EAN, UPC, Code 128 ve daha birçok formatla uyumludur. Kullanımı oldukça basittir; sadece gerekli veriyi girip, oluşturulan barkodu bir görüntü dosyası olarak kaydetmek yeterlidir.

Etiket yazdırma işlemi için, PHP’nin yanı sıra yazıcıya yönelik bazı ayarlamaların da yapılması gerekir. Yazıcının doğru bir şekilde tanımlanması, etiketlerin doğru boyutlarda ve formatta basılması açısından kritik öneme sahiptir. Örneğin, bir Zebra yazıcı kullanıyorsanız, PHP ile yazıcıya doğrudan komut gönderebilirsiniz. Bu komutlar, yazıcının etiket formatını ve boyutunu ayarlamak için kullanılır. Yazıcının modeline göre değişiklik gösteren ZPL (Zebra Programming Language) komutları ile etiketin içeriğini ve görünümünü belirlemek mümkündür. Bu aşamada, yazıcının özelliklerini iyi anlamak ve ZPL komutlarını doğru bir şekilde uygulamak, başarılı bir yazdırma işlemi için gereklidir.

Barkodları ve etiketleri web tabanlı bir uygulama üzerinden yazdırmayı düşünüyorsanız, HTML ve CSS kullanarak kullanıcı dostu bir arayüz oluşturabilirsiniz. Kullanıcıların barkod ve etiket bilgilerini girebileceği formlar tasarlamak, etiketlerin daha düzenli bir şekilde oluşturulmasına yardımcı olur. Örneğin, kullanıcıdan ürün adı, fiyat ve barkod numarasını alarak, bu bilgileri PHP ile işleyip, barkodun görselini oluşturduktan sonra, etiket şablonuna yerleştirmek oldukça mantıklıdır. Bu süreç, kullanıcı deneyimini artırırken, iş akışını da daha verimli hale getirir.

Bir diğer dikkat edilmesi gereken nokta ise, barkod okuyucuların entegrasyonu. Barkod okuyucular, genellikle cihazın USB portuna bağlanarak çalışır ve PHP uygulamanızdan alınan barkod verilerini anlık olarak okuyabilir. Okunan barkod verisini PHP ile işlemek, kullanıcıların ürün takibini daha hızlı ve etkili bir şekilde yapmalarını sağlar. Bu noktada, veri tabanı yönetimi de önemli bir rol oynar; okunan barkodları bir veritabanında saklamak, stok takibi ve raporlama süreçlerini kolaylaştırır. MySQL gibi bir veritabanı yönetim sistemi kullanarak, barkod verilerini düzenli bir şekilde saklayabilir ve gerektiğinde sorgulayabilirsiniz.

Sonuç olarak, PHP ile barkod ve etiket yazdırma işlemleri, işletmeler için maliyet ve zaman tasarrufu sağlamakla kalmaz, aynı zamanda düzenli bir iş akışı sunar. Barkod ve etiket yazdırma süreçlerini otomatikleştirmek, hem kullanıcı dostu bir deneyim sunar hem de hata payını azaltır. Uygun kütüphaneler ve yazıcı ayarlarıyla, bu süreci daha da etkili hale getirmek mümkündür. İyi bir planlama ve doğru araçlar ile barkod ve etiket yazdırma işlemlerini başarıyla gerçekleştirebilirsiniz.
 
Geri
Üst Alt